Decera Clinical Education Infectious Disease Podcast

COVID-19: Which Drug, When, and Why? Antiviral Agents

25 Apr 2022

Description

Antiviral agents continue to be effective against different strains of SARS-CoV-2 when used early in the disease course. In this episode, learn about the role of antiviral agents in hospitalized and high-risk nonhospitalized patients with COVID-19 and in different age groups. Listen as David A. Wohl, MD, discusses when and how to use IV and oral antiviral agents including:Nirmatrelvir + ritonavirRemdesivirMolnupiravirPresenter:David A.
